The Central Coast

New Coast’s future boost of solar to midcoast Maine.

Location: Central Coast, ME

Size: 2 mW

Stage: Contract processing

Acreage: TBA

A look at 2 megawatts:

Power to 1,600 homes.

500 small businesses.

2,000 tons of CO2 offsets

Saves 90k trees of emissions.